Love at Every Station
In every station where we rest,
Sisters of the heart, we’ve been blessed.
With laughter echoing off the walls,
We rise together, each time love calls.
Through winding tracks and paths unknown,
Our bond is forged, in journeys grown.
Loving poems in twilight's glow,
A ticket of trust as we ebb and flow.
In carriages filled with whispered dreams,
We weave our tales, and life redeems.
Through every stop, let spirits soar,
For love is a train—come ride, explore!
Tracks of Affection
Through the valleys and the gleaming rails,
Our laughter echoes, like distant tales.
In carriages of daydreams, we reside,
Sisters of the journey, side by side.
With every mile, our spirits intertwine,
In the warmth of the sun and the rain’s soft design.
A tapestry woven with joy and care,
Together we navigate, love’s journey we share.
From the whistle's cry to the sunset's glow,
In the rhythm of wheels, our hearts gently flow.
On this endless track, our bond remains tight,
Train sisters forever, in day and in night.
Sisters on the Rails
In the dawn's gentle embrace, we rise,
Sisters bound by steel and smiles,
Through the echoes of wheels, laughter flies,
On iron paths, we travel miles.
With every whistle and every turn,
Our hearts intertwine like tracks below,
In every journey, a lesson we learn,
In every sunset, the love we sow.
Through tunnels dark and valleys wide,
Our spirits shine like stars on high,
Side by side, we take the ride,
With dreams alight, we touch the sky.
So here’s to us, oh sisters dear,
In the dance of trains, we find our place,
Bound by the laughter, year after year,
In this journey of love, we leave a trace.
